Cyclingnews has provided detailed coverage on the major issues to hit cycling over the past year. Please see the links below to go to a full archive of all reporting on these important stories:

• Operación Puerto - Coverage starts May 22, 2006. This major investigation in Spain caused huge disruption to the 2006 Tour de France, and put the careers of riders such as Jan Ullrich and Ivan Basso on hold. The case is certain to continue.

• UCI vs. Grand Tours - Coverage starts February 1, 2005. The Union Cycliste Internationale has galvanised the three powerful owners of the world's Grand Tours - the Giro, the Tour and Vuelta - in opposition to its ProTour plans, with TV rights the stumbling block.

• Lance Armstrong's comeback - Lance Armstrong, winner of seven editions of the Tour de France between 1999 and 2005, announced his return to professional racing September 9. His goal is to contest the 2009 Tour de France in July and raise cancer awareness along the way.

• Floyd Landis case - On July 27, 2006, it was revealed that Tour de France winner Floyd Landis had returned a positive test for an abnormal ratio of testosterone: epitestosterone in an anti-doping test conducted after his victory in stage 17 of the Tour de France.

Since the arrest on May 22, 2006, of Manolo Saiz, the cycling world continues to be rocked by the revelations of what's become known as 'Operación Puerto'. This is a Spanish Civil Guard investigation of Dr. Eufemiano Fuentes, who is alleged to be one of the key figures in supplying doping products and blood transfusions to athletes.

The casualties from 'Operación Puerto' are unprecedented in cycling, and indeed in world sport, as the three top favourites in for this year's Tour de France all were forced out - one way or another - through alleged connections to this Spanish sports scientist. The investigation continues and it's unlikely to close in the near future.
